The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 117 and 124, than apply into the LCM equation.
GCF(117,124) = 1
LCM(117,124) = ( 117 × 124) / 1
LCM(117,124) = 14508 / 1
LCM(117,124) = 14508

5. How to Find the LCM of 117 and 124?Answer:
Least Common Multiple of 117 and 124 = 14508
Step 1: Find the prime factorization of 117
117 = 3 x 3 x 13
Step 2: Find the prime factorization of 124
124 = 2 x 2 x 31
Step 3: Multiply each factor the greater number of times it occurs in steps i) or ii) above to find the lcm:
LCM = 14508 = 2 x 2 x 3 x 3 x 13 x 31
Step 4: Therefore, the least common multiple of 117 and 124 is 14508.
